Washington Park
Denver’s most beloved neighborhood—165 acres of lakes, gardens, and trails surrounded by charming bungalows and elegant Tudors. The quintessential Denver lifestyle with a village feel.

Observatory Park
A quiet, tree-canopied neighborhood of craftsman bungalows and elegant new builds. Home to the historic Chamberlin Observatory and some of Denver’s best public schools.
